Anvil Engine
Loading...
Searching...
No Matches
Class List
Here are the classes, structs, unions and interfaces with brief descriptions:
[detail level 12]
 CABody
 CABSPBrush
 CABspEntity
 CABSPHeader
 CACamera
 CAEngineThe main engine class that manages the application lifecycle, rendering, entities, and game logic
 CAEntityRepresents an entity in the game engine with position, rotation, scale and components
 CAFace
 CAMeshRepresents a mesh object in the ANVIL engine with vertices, indices, and texture support
 CAMeshHeader
 CAMeshLoader
 CAModel
 CAnvilInputA static class for handling keyboard input using GLFW
 CAnvilPhysicsA physics system class using ReactPhysics3D engine for physics simulation
 CAnvilRaycastCallback
 CAPhysicsWorld
 CPhysicsData
 CAPlane
 CAResourceManager
 CAShader
 CATexture
 CATriggerVolume
 CAVertex
 CCGame
 CIComponentAbstract base class that defines the interface for all components in the ANVIL engine. Components are modular parts that can be attached to entities to give them specific functionality
 CIGame
 CMeshComponent
 CMVertex
 CMyContactListener
 CRaycastHit
 CRigidBodyComponent